**Q: How do I regain access to the Fuelgrove fleet report if the export account locks?**

Good question — it happens more than we'd like. The fuel-usage dashboard pulls from the Cartwell telemetry store, and after three failed signs-ins the export role freezes for an hour. Rather than wait, reviewers can use the break-glass path: open the sealed recovery panel, attest in the audit log, and enter the passphrase shown below.

recovery phrase for tafop-fawep: zorwyn-ulaox

Q3 Planning Note — Switching to Marloway Logistics

Quick heads-up for finance: we're moving from Tessen Carriers to Marloway Logistics at the start of Q3. Expect one-off transition costs this quarter and roughly six percent lower freight spend thereafter. Invoicing format changes too, so accruals will need a tweak. Please treat the note below as confidential.

board note of tahop-tageg: Kelielox Group plans to raise the Novok list price by 2.0 percent in July. The board signed off on a budget of $17.9 million for Project Quenax. The renewal with Casaelox Systems closes at $78.3 million a year, 35.5 percent above the last contract. Project Druwyn slips by six weeks because of the supplier delay.

**Changelog — Coldvault bucket archiver, key rotation**

Quick one: we rotated the credentials used by the Coldvault archiver after the quarterly audit flagged the old key's age. Archival of cold storage buckets paused for ~20 minutes mid-rotation, nothing lost, queue drained fine afterward. Lifecycle policies untouched. For the next archive release, sign with the key below.

release key, tadug-yajep: bky19_owheiBqgiLgi1W5w3nY

Hey plugin folks,

Friendly reminder: next Tuesday we're running a DR drill on Tollgate, the shipping-fee rules engine. Your plugins will hit the standby environment for about an hour, so expect stale fee tables. If your sandbox credentials get reset during failover, re-enroll using the shared recovery flow. The passphrase you'll need is listed just below.

Cheers,
Danic

recovery phrase for yageg-fawig: quenion-weneth-julath-lamys-gilath-zordor-sorir-kelix-kelath-julwyn